Output c5dec84c11cd3b9520eb8b85e96412a8bf5bb2e988b41e324217e3ab8f392102:0

value
6962950611760
script pubkey
OP_0 OP_PUSHBYTES_20 66fe88624ba7f1d8095c01f3332b2dea01a07f0c
address
tb1qvmlgscjt5lcasz2uq8enx2edagq6qlcvq29ysl
transaction
c5dec84c11cd3b9520eb8b85e96412a8bf5bb2e988b41e324217e3ab8f392102
confirmations
184709
spent
true